Life Enrichment Manager Job Description

Sunrise Senior Living is seeking a Life Enrichment Manager to join our team. As a Life Enrichment Manager, you will be responsible for creating a positive and engaging environment for our residents. Your goal will be to provide personalized Life Skills that promote a sense of success, meaning, and purpose in the lives of our residents.

Responsibilities:
  • Evaluate resident's interest and involvement in Life Skills
  • Develop Life Skills tailored to each resident's unique needs and abilities
  • Engage residents in Life Skills throughout the day and evening
  • Assist in maintaining an inventory of Life Skills programming supplies
  • As applicable, assist residents with daily care of any animals and/or plants as part of the Life Skills program and services
Qualifications:
  • One (1) year experience working with memory impaired seniors
  • High School diploma / GED accepted and may be required per state regulations; certification(s) may be required per state regulations
  • Ability to motivate, encourage residents; knowledge of how to adapt life skills to the cognitive and functional ability of each resident
  • Ability to handle multiple priorities
  • Possess written and verbal skills for effective communication
  • Competent in organizational & time mgmt skills
  • Demonstrates good judgment, problem solving and decision making skills
  • Ability to make responsible choices, decisions and act in a resident's best interest
  • Ability to work semi-independently without direct supervision by following community procedures and guidelines, ability to follow through on assigned tasks
  • Basic proficiency in computer skills, Microsoft Office with the ability to learn new applications
